How to File a Personal Injury Claim

If you've been injured due to another party's negligence You could be eligible for compensation. This can help cover past and future medical expenses, lost wages, and other costs associated with your injury.

Personal injury claims can be filed to claim both general and special damages. Special damages can be quantifiable like medical bills, loss in earnings, or property damage. General damages could include more tangible costs, such as suffering and suffering and loss of companionship and emotional distress,

Medical Treatment

Every personal injury case requires medical attention. Your attorney will use the medical treatment you received after an accident to prove that you sustained injuries due to the actions of someone else and that you are entitled to compensation.

Based on the nature of the injury, you may require medical attention or go to physical therapy. Your personal injury lawyer can help you choose the right doctor to assess your injuries and create an assessment and treatment plan for you.

The doctor will discuss your medical history and accident with you. He or she will also evaluate you and provide you with a diagnosis and treatment plan. This could include medications, physical therapy, or other treatments.

The doctor will write down the treatment plan and the medical records that substantiate your injuries and the need for ongoing care. These documents are essential when formulating the amount of damages you are entitled to for your injuries.

Many people don't understand the importance of the medical attention they receive after an accident. This will determine the amount they can recover from their injuries. Since insurance companies that pay for your medical expenses will want you to be reimbursed for the treatment you received.

Your insurance company will cover a portion of your treatment if have Medicare or private health insurance. This is called subrogation.

It is crucial to understand that your insurance will not pay for any treatment that isn't related to your accident , or injuries. This includes treatment by chiropractors or acupuncturists, acupressurists , massage therapists, as well as other non-physician healers.

It is important to know that if you have Medicare or health insurance that the insurance company won't cover treatment that doesn't result in your injuries. This is because the insurance company will need to prove that your injuries were the result of the incident that triggered the coverage.

Talk to a Lawyer

Talking to a lawyer about your case is one of the best actions you can take for yourself following an accident. They will explain the process to you, answer any questions and help you know your rights. They might be able to offer you legal advice regarding specific situations that are specific to your specific situation.

Your lawyer will ask lots of questions during the initial meeting to ensure that they have all the information they need to start working on your case. This will ensure that they are completely familiar with your case and can swiftly begin working.

It is also crucial to provide all relevant information regarding the accident and injuries. This includes the date as well as the details of the incident, as well as the person responsible for the incident and any injuries.

Your lawyer will inquire about all of these issues, as well as your medical treatment and any other expenses you have incurred as a result of the accident. It is recommended to be honest with your lawyer regarding everything so they can assess the merits of your case.

The majority of personal injury lawsuits are based on the allegation that the defendant was negligent in a certain way. Negligence is when someone does something that a reasonable person would not do under the same circumstances, and that results in injury to you. Other instances involve more serious bad conduct, such as gross negligence. In these cases, the defendant has been recklessly or carelessly acting.

If your case is brought to trial the judge will determine the amount of compensation you'll receive. Arbitration hearings are another option. This is a neutral third party who will decide the award.

A competent lawyer can help you assess the value of your case and negotiate with insurance companies to your advantage. The goal is to reach a settlement figure that will allow you recuperate as much as you can for your losses.

If you're in need of a lawyer it is best to employ an experienced lawyer who has a track record for success. They will be able to argue your case in front of the court and address any objection to your claim.

Take Your Recovery Seriously

When you have been injured in an accident, the first priority should be to look after your health. Don't delay taking care of your health. Even the smallest of injuries could lead to fatalities If they're not treated properly.

Your doctor personal injury lawsuits might recommend that you rest as a part of your healing process. This can make a huge difference in the speed of your recovery as well as the outcome of your claim.

You can maximize any settlement you receive by adhering to the prescriptions of your doctor regarding how long you should be off from work. The insurance company will claim that your injuries are not severe enough to merit the full settlement should you return to work early.

While you're recovering Keep a detailed record of your recovery-related activities and the ways they affect your life. This could include your day-to-day activity, how much pain you're experiencing and how your injury has impacted your quality of life.

You can also keep track of your recovery efforts to aid you in your personal injury case. This will show the jury that you took steps towards addressing your injuries and recovering from them. This can make a huge difference in the outcome of your case, and can encourage the other side to offer you an improved settlement.

If you've been involved in a car accident and are receiving medical treatment, it is recommended to keep a diary which tracks your progress and how your injury affects your daily life. This will aid you and your lawyer decide which options are best for your situation.

In the meantime, as you are recuperating, do not post anything on social media that could appear to suggest that you are in the throes of your injury or suffering from any mental health issues that may be related to it. Talk to your personal injury lawyer if you are concerned regarding this.

Keep Records

It is essential to keep track of your injury and accident claim for several reasons. It allows you to keep track of your recovery and ensure that your insurance company and lawyers have all the evidence they need to support your case.

It will also assist you to document and evaluate the value of your injuries. This will assist your attorney determine how much money you are entitled to for your injuries and suffering.

Personal injury claims must show that you suffered injuries due to the negligence of the party responsible for the injury. This means that your medical records must be clear enough to show that you suffered injuries, and that your injuries are severe enough to warrant a settlement or award.

Your health records are the most significant kind of evidence needed for a personal injury claim. They will aid you in proving the extent of your injuries and whether they can or cannot be repaired.

Additionally, you should record any physical limitations, or any other details that could be beneficial in proving your claim. For instance, how long it took to recover from your injuries. Also, you should document any income or work lost due to your injuries.

To ensure that your records are organized, it's recommended to set up the folders and file boxes for each important area of your claim. These should contain copies of the documents relating to property damage, witness statements and medical bills, as well as all other paperwork related to it.

A diary or journal is another helpful item you can keep following an accident. It should contain daily notes of your pain levels, how it impacts your daily life and a detailed description of how it affected you.

It's also recommended to record any inconveniences you encountered as a result of your injuries. For instance, what was the reason you were unable or not able to complete household chores or attend school events. This information may be relevant to your claim for overtime and lost wages.

It is also important to keep all the expenses you have incurred because of your injuries, for example, the cost of doctor's visits as well as prescription medications. This information could be used to support any claim for compensation for future loss of earning capacity or other expenses.
